When an individual is quitting drugs or alcohol, they will likely have withdrawal symptoms as their body detoxes. Detox may be managed in a medically supervised detox facility or rehab facility so that the individual has fully removed the drugs and/or alcohol from the body and they are physically and mentally stable, and of course off drugs and alcohol.

There are various different types of detox in or near Perry that clients can choose from. Different substances produce different withdrawal symptoms, and certain individuals may be at risk of harmful side effects of withdrawal and may need closer monitoring and more intensive intervention. In any case, anyone considering detox or wanting to quit heavy drug or alcohol use should always do so with professional help and not on their own. This is because of the many health risks associated with withdrawal, but also because it lowers the chances of relapse. A relapse during detoxification can at times result in an accidental overdose, so obtaining professional detox services and securing access to a robust system of support could truly save the person's life.

Some facilities offer a holistic and natural detoxification, when it isn't likely that there will be any risks or complications based off of the client's current drug use and current state of health. Even severe physically based addictions, like heroin addiction, are not life-threatening but present harsh withdrawal symptoms in the beginning stages of detoxification. These symptoms steadily decrease within a few days without much intervention and can be overcome without medications of any kind through a natural, holistic detoxification.

Medically assisted detoxification is done in an inpatient setting with the use of medications. This could be necessary for an individual who is suffering from alcoholism and will require withdrawal medications to alleviate life-threatening withdrawal symptoms, which is also the case with particular prescription medications that people get addicted to. Medical detoxification may also be favored among opioid dependent clients, who would prefer to be given medications to temporarily relieve opioid withdrawal symptoms as they come off of heroin or other opioid drugs.
